Peter Gilling is a scholar working on Urology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Rheumatology. According to data from OpenAlex, Peter Gilling has authored 125 papers receiving a total of 5.9k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 103 papers in Urology, 85 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 42 papers in Rheumatology. Recurrent topics in Peter Gilling’s work include Urinary Bladder and Prostate Research (100 papers), Prostate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(79 papers) and Urological Disorders and Treatments (37 papers). Peter Gilling is often cited by papers focused on Urinary Bladder and Prostate Research (100 papers), Prostate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(79 papers) and Urological Disorders and Treatments (37 papers). Peter Gilling collaborates with scholars based in New Zealand, United States and United Kingdom. Peter Gilling's co-authors include Mark R. Fraundorfer, Katie M. Kennett, Andre M. Westenberg, Andrew Tan, Liam Wilson, Stephan Madersbacher, Sascha Ahyai, Michael D. Cresswell, Christopher Frampton and Chris Frampton and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Urology, European Urology and Neurosurgery.
